Step 1: Construct a relevant, answerable question from an identified clinical concern. Step 2:

Step 1: Construct a relevant, answerable question from an identified clinical concern. Step 2: Search the literature for the best external evidence. Step 3: Critically appraise the evidence. Step 4: Apply the evidence. Step 5: Evaluate outcomes. EBP
